Exactly what are Polyurethane Catalysts?
Polyurethane catalysts are chemical substances that speed up the reaction between polyols and isocyanates, which are the main parts from the creation of polyurethane. The use of catalysts permits far more productive curing procedures, finally leading to enhanced effectiveness characteristics such as hardness, overall flexibility, and thermal balance.

Types of Polyurethane Catalysts
Polyurethane Catalyst Additives
These catalysts are formulated to enhance the response pace and improve the Total excellent of the final polyurethane solution. They are often classified into two principal categories:

Amine Catalysts: Commonly Employed in versatile foam formulations, amine catalysts endorse the reaction in between isocyanates and polyols, rising the manufacture of carbon dioxide, which aids produce foam.
Metal Catalysts: These will often be Employed in rigid foam and elastomer apps, facilitating the response at lessen temperatures and increasing the Homes of the ultimate product.
Polyurethane Catalyst for Adaptable Foam
The manufacture of flexible polyurethane foams depends seriously on using certain catalysts built to enhance the foaming system. These catalysts endorse speedier reaction times and increase the physical Attributes from the foam, like resilience and longevity. Prevalent amine catalysts used in versatile foam applications incorporate triethylenediamine (TEDA) and dimethylcyclohexylamine (DMCHA).

Polyurethane catalysts for SPF are specially formulated to aid the swift curing and growth of froth during spray programs. These catalysts assistance obtain ideal rise and density in SPF devices, generating them ideal for insulation and various construction programs. Catalyst blends customized for SPF frequently incorporate both of those amine and metallic catalysts to supply a balanced general performance, Polyurethane Catalyst For Flexible Foam making certain swift software and efficient insulation Homes.
